-
-
Notifications
You must be signed in to change notification settings - Fork 182
Closed
Description
Steps to reproduce
- Install this app.
- Use an app that uses the
IClientService. client->get(…).
Expected behaviour
Have a working http client.
Actual behaviour
💥
Server configuration
Nextcloud version:
14.0.0 Beta 2
Bookmarks version:
master
Logs
Details
{
"reqId": "aSE9z41mGwcRfxSWGPLQ",
"level": 3,
"time": "2018-08-06T04:46:51+00:00",
"remoteAddr": "127.0.0.1",
"user": "admin",
"app": "index",
"method": "GET",
"url": "\/apps\/mail\/api\/avatars\/url\/mailer@neuronation.com",
"message": {
"Exception": "Error",
"Message": "Call to undefined method GuzzleHttp\\Client::request()",
"Code": 0,
"Trace": [
{
"file": "\/home\/christoph\/workspace\/nextcloud\/apps\/mail\/lib\/Service\/Avatar\/GravatarSource.php",
"line": 61,
"function": "get",
"class": "OC\\Http\\Client\\Client",
"type": "->",
"args": [
"https:\/\/secure.gravatar.com\/avatar\/66dc6e6b7970f5988ea44bc4f9674b57?size=128&d=404"
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/apps\/mail\/lib\/Service\/Avatar\/CompositeAvatarSource.php",
"line": 61,
"function": "fetch",
"class": "OCA\\Mail\\Service\\Avatar\\GravatarSource",
"type": "->",
"args": [
"mailer@neuronation.com",
{
"__class__": "OCA\\Mail\\Service\\Avatar\\AvatarFactory"
}
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/apps\/mail\/lib\/Service\/AvatarService.php",
"line": 114,
"function": "fetch",
"class": "OCA\\Mail\\Service\\Avatar\\CompositeAvatarSource",
"type": "->",
"args": [
"mailer@neuronation.com",
{
"__class__": "OCA\\Mail\\Service\\Avatar\\AvatarFactory"
},
true
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/apps\/mail\/lib\/Controller\/AvatarsController.php",
"line": 75,
"function": "getAvatar",
"class": "OCA\\Mail\\Service\\AvatarService",
"type": "->",
"args": [
"mailer@neuronation.com",
"admin"
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/lib\/private\/AppFramework\/Http\/Dispatcher.php",
"line": 166,
"function": "url",
"class": "OCA\\Mail\\Controller\\AvatarsController",
"type": "->",
"args": [
"mailer@neuronation.com"
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/lib\/private\/AppFramework\/Http\/Dispatcher.php",
"line": 99,
"function": "executeController",
"class": "OC\\AppFramework\\Http\\Dispatcher",
"type": "->",
"args": [
{
"__class__": "OCA\\Mail\\Controller\\AvatarsController"
},
"url"
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/lib\/private\/AppFramework\/App.php",
"line": 118,
"function": "dispatch",
"class": "OC\\AppFramework\\Http\\Dispatcher",
"type": "->",
"args": [
{
"__class__": "OCA\\Mail\\Controller\\AvatarsController"
},
"url"
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/lib\/private\/AppFramework\/Routing\/RouteActionHandler.php",
"line": 47,
"function": "main",
"class": "OC\\AppFramework\\App",
"type": "::",
"args": [
"OCA\\Mail\\Controller\\AvatarsController",
"url",
{
"__class__": "OC\\AppFramework\\DependencyInjection\\DIContainer"
},
{
"email": "mailer@neuronation.com",
"_route": "mail.avatars.url"
}
]
},
{
"function": "__invoke",
"class": "OC\\AppFramework\\Routing\\RouteActionHandler",
"type": "->",
"args": [
{
"email": "mailer@neuronation.com",
"_route": "mail.avatars.url"
}
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/lib\/private\/Route\/Router.php",
"line": 297,
"function": "call_user_func",
"args": [
{
"__class__": "OC\\AppFramework\\Routing\\RouteActionHandler"
},
{
"email": "mailer@neuronation.com",
"_route": "mail.avatars.url"
}
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/lib\/base.php",
"line": 989,
"function": "match",
"class": "OC\\Route\\Router",
"type": "->",
"args": [
"\/apps\/mail\/api\/avatars\/url\/mailer@neuronation.com"
]
},
{
"file": "\/home\/christoph\/workspace\/nextcloud\/index.php",
"line": 42,
"function": "handleRequest",
"class": "OC",
"type": "::",
"args": [
]
}
],
"File": "\/home\/christoph\/workspace\/nextcloud\/lib\/private\/Http\/Client\/Client.php",
"Line": 161,
"CustomMessage": "--"
},
"userAgent": "Mozilla\/5.0 (X11; Linux x86_64; rv:61.0) Gecko\/20100101 Firefox\/61.0",
"version": "14.0.0.14"
}
cc @skjnldsv because you originally reported this to me. Welcome to the php dependency hell 😈
Reactions are currently unavailable
Metadata
Metadata
Assignees
Labels
No labels
Type
Projects
Status
Done